Fine Am Eye (pictured), a sorrel daughter of the Mr Jess Perry stallion Eye Am King racing for Backdoor Thoroughbreds LLC, is the fastest qualifier to the October 15, $250,000-added New Mexico State Fair Derby (RG3) for state-bred 3-year-old Quarter Horses.

Racing in the last of six trials at Albuquerque Downs on Saturday, Fine Am Eye defeated third-fastest qualifier Pick Your Pour by a half of a length while covering 400 yards in :19.114, a clocking accomplished while aided by a reported 15-mph tail wind. Noe Garcia Jr. rode the filly for trainer Fred Danley.

Fine Am Eye was bred by Mac and Janis Murray’s MJ Farms at Veguita, New Mexico, and she was a $27,000 yearling purchase at the 2021 New Mexico-Bred Sale at Ruidoso Downs. The filly is out of Starsmith, a winning daughter of ’01 AQHA champion 2-year-old colt Tres Seis, and she is a half sister to 2014 Shue Fly Stakes (RG2) winner Woodys Allstar.

Fine Am Eye has won six of 17 races and has earned $110,508, and she was a finalist in last year’s New Mexico Cup (RG2) and Mountain Top (RG2) futurities.

Second-fastest qualifier Vintage Bourdeaux won the fifth heat by three-quarters of a length from fourth-fastest qualifier KJ Daddys Money. Trained by Marco Flores for the Tungsten Racing Partnership and aided by a reported 15-mph tail wind, the sorrel son of Eye Am King went 400 yards in :19.166. Luis Flores-Garcia rode the gelding.

A $33,000 yearling buy at the 2021 New Mexico-Bred Sale, Vintage Bourdeaux was bred by MJ Farms. The gelding is out of Bridgette Bordeaux, a winning homebred Blushing Bug mare who ran second in the ’05 New Mexico State Fair Derby (RG3), and he is a half brother to graded stakes winner Jess Bordeaux.

Nine of the 10 New Mexico State Fair Derby qualifiers came out of the last two trials. The only one who didn’t, eighth-fastest qualifier Just En King, won the first heat, which was run with a reported 7-mph cross wind.
